FESTIVAL COLLECTION
These pieces were created with the intention of helping to preserve the traditions of the Orange City Tulip Festival. Many of the people depicted in these pieces are real people who posed for Elinor to photograph them during the Tulip Time Festival. Elinor used the photographs that she took as inspiration for each of these pieces. Many of Elinor’s characters may be familiar to Orange City natives or to her family members.
“Street Inspection (Festival VI)” depicts former Orange City Mayor, Bob Dunlop, and Ron De Jong who later took over the Town Crier position from Dunlop. The child in the piece is Ron De Jong’s son Daron who took up the town crier position after Ron.
Elinor’s daughter-in-law, Renee, recounts that “Zaan (Festival III)” depicts Renee's sister-in-law wearing Renee’s costume. At the time that this piece was created, Renee was pregnant, and she recalls being disappointed that she was not able to be in this piece.
“Frisian (Festival I) depicts Elinor’s daughter Lucinda wearing Elinor’s traditional Dutch costume. This series is a distinct nod to the Dutch traditions and heritage of the Orange City area, and Elinor has been able to preserve the spirit of the Orange City Tulip Festival within these pieces.
